For the 2025 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 2,145 students in Somerville Public School District. This district's average test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in New Jersey.
Public Schools in Somerville Public School District have an average math proficiency score of 26% (versus the New Jersey public school average of 36%), and reading proficiency score of 44% (versus the 49%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 53%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New Jersey public school average of 62%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$26,533 in this school district is less than the state median of $26,931.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$24,529 is less than the state median of $25,828.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
